Thayavva is a 1997 Kannada-language film directed by V. Umakanth, starring Sudeep, Umashree, Charan Raj and Sindhu. The background score and soundtrack were composed by V. Manohar, with lyrics by V. Manohar and Geethapriya.[1] This was Sudeep's first film to release after his two previous films were abandoned midway.[2] The film was a box office failure.[3]
